في عصر التكنولوجيا الحديثة، أصبحت التطبيقات الذكية جزءًا أساسيًا من حياتنا اليومية، مما يجعل تعلم كيفية تصميم ابلكيشن احترافي يلبي احتياجات المستخدمين أمرًا بالغ الأهمية. إذا كنت تمتلك فكرة لتطبيق جديد، فإن تحقيقها بنجاح يتطلب خبرة مهنية. شوك سباركس هي شريكك المثالي في تصميم التطبيقات، حيث تقدم حلولاً متكاملة تضمن تطبيقًا متميزًا، بدءًا من الفكرة وحتى الإطلاق. في هذا المقال، سنستعرض مراحل تصميم التطبيق وأهميته في تعزيز تفاعل المستخدمين ونجاح الأعمال.
أهمية تصميم ابلكيشن احترافي لتحقيق النجاح
في ظل الاعتماد المتزايد على التكنولوجيا، أصبح تصميم ابلكيشن احترافي خطوة محورية للتواصل مع العملاء وتعزيز العلامة التجارية. إن تصميم تطبيق عالي الجودة ينعكس إيجابيًا على صورة الشركة ويزيد من فرص التفاعل مع المستخدمين. يحقق التطبيق الاحترافي تجربة مستخدم ممتازة ويخلق فرصًا جديدة للنمو والتوسع في السوق.
كيفية تصميم ابلكيشن احترافي: الخطوات الأساسية
1. تحديد هدف التطبيق وفكرته الأساسية
أول خطوة في كيفية تصميم ابلكيشن احترافي هي وضع رؤية واضحة لفكرة التطبيق. اسأل نفسك ما هي المشكلة التي سيحلها التطبيق وما القيمة التي سيضيفها للمستخدمين. يساعدك هذا التحديد في توجيه بقية عملية التصميم والتطوير بما يخدم الأهداف الأساسية.
2. تحليل السوق ودراسة التطبيقات المنافسة
دراسة السوق هي خطوة أساسية لفهم احتياجات الجمهور المستهدف وتحليل التطبيقات المنافسة. يساعدك هذا التحليل في تحديد نقاط القوة والضعف في التطبيقات المتوفرة، مما يتيح لك ابتكار مميزات فريدة لتطبيقك. بناءً على هذه الدراسات، يمكنك تحديد أفضل الممارسات وتجنب الأخطاء الشائعة.
3. وضع تصور مبدئي لواجهة المستخدم وتجربة المستخدم
في كيفية تصميم ابلكيشن احترافي، تعد واجهة المستخدم (UI) وتجربة المستخدم (UX) من العناصر الأساسية. احرص على وضع تصميم يجعل التطبيق سهل الاستخدام ومريحًا للتنقل، مع مراعاة الجوانب الجمالية التي تجذب المستخدمين. يمكنك استخدام برامج تصميم مثل Figma أو Adobe XD لإنشاء نموذج أولي للتطبيق، مما يسهل اختبار تجربة المستخدم قبل الانتقال إلى التطوير الفعلي.
4. اختيار التكنولوجيا المناسبة لتطوير التطبيق
اختيار التقنية المناسبة هو خطوة محورية في كيفية تصميم ابلكيشن احترافي، حيث يعتمد اختيارك على نوع التطبيق والجمهور المستهدف. يمكنك اختيار تطوير التطبيق بتقنيات مثل Flutter أو React Native للحصول على توافق عبر الأنظمة، أو اختيار تطوير Native لكل من iOS وAndroid للحصول على أداء أفضل. يعتمد هذا القرار على ميزانيتك والوظائف التي ترغب في تضمينها.
5. بناء خريطة شاملة للتطبيق وخصائصه
خريطة التطبيق هي تمثيل مرئي لكل شاشات التطبيق والروابط بينها. هذه الخريطة تساعدك في تحديد كيفية توزيع الوظائف والمميزات، وتساعد فريق التصميم على فهم كل جزء من التطبيق. سيساعدك هذا التخطيط على تقديم تطبيق متناسق وسلس في التنقل.
6. تطوير التطبيق وتكامل الميزات المختلفة
بعد الانتهاء من مرحلة التصميم، يأتي دور التطوير. تأكد من أن فريق البرمجة يعمل على تكامل كل ميزة وضمان أدائها بسلاسة. قد تتضمن الميزات الأساسية في كيفية تصميم ابلكيشن احترافي وظائف تسجيل الدخول، خيارات الدفع، والتواصل مع المستخدمين من خلال الإشعارات. تجنب تعقيد الميزات، وركز على البساطة والعملية.
7. اختبار التطبيق وضمان جودته على مختلف الأجهزة
يعد اختبار التطبيق خطوة أساسية في كيفية تصميم ابلكيشن احترافي لضمان تقديم أفضل تجربة للمستخدمين. قم بإجراء اختبارات شاملة على مختلف الأجهزة والمنصات للتأكد من أداء التطبيق وكفاءته. تشمل الاختبارات اختبار الاستخدام، واختبار الوظائف، والتأكد من تجاوب التطبيق مع مختلف أحجام الشاشات.
8. إطلاق التطبيق ووضع استراتيجية تسويقية فعّالة
عند الانتهاء من تطوير التطبيق واختباره، يمكنك الآن الانتقال إلى مرحلة الإطلاق. نشر التطبيق في المتاجر مثل Google Play وApp Store يتطلب وضع استراتيجية تسويقية فعّالة تشمل استخدام وسائل التواصل الاجتماعي، الحملات الإعلانية، وتحفيز المستخدمين على تجربة التطبيق وكتابة التقييمات الإيجابية.
أدوات رئيسية في تصميم ابلكيشن احترافي
من خلال معرفة الأدوات المناسبة، يمكنك تسهيل عملية كيفية تصميم ابلكيشن احترافي وجعلها أكثر فعالية. إليك بعض الأدوات المستخدمة في تطوير وتصميم التطبيقات:
- Sketch: أداة قوية لتصميم واجهات المستخدم بطريقة احترافية.
- Figma: أداة تتيح العمل التعاوني في تصميم واجهة وتجربة المستخدم.
- Adobe XD: أداة شاملة تسهل تصميم واجهات وتجارب المستخدم بطرق مبتكرة.
- Flutter: إطار عمل قوي لتطوير التطبيقات على مختلف المنصات.
- React Native: أداة لتطوير التطبيقات تعمل على تقليل التكاليف وتوفير توافق عبر الأنظمة.
استخدام هذه الأدوات يساعدك على الحصول على تصميم جذاب، سريع الاستجابة، وسهل الاستخدام مما يعزز تجربة المستخدم النهائية.
كيفية تحسين جودة تصميم الأبلكيشن
لتحسين جودة التطبيق وضمان رضا المستخدمين، اتبع هذه النصائح:
- تصميم واجهة سهلة الاستخدام: تأكد من أن التصميم سهل الاستخدام والتنقل، فواجهة المستخدم البسيطة تزيد من تفاعل المستخدمين.
- التجاوب مع مختلف الأجهزة: اعمل على توافق التطبيق مع أحجام شاشات مختلفة، سواء للهواتف الذكية أو الأجهزة اللوحية.
- الاستماع لملاحظات المستخدمين: تحسين التطبيق بناءً على ملاحظات المستخدمين يجعلهم يشعرون بالتقدير ويزيد من مستوى رضاهم.
كيفية تصميم ابلكيشن احترافي مع شوك سباركس
إذا كنت تبحث عن شريك موثوق يساعدك في كيفية تصميم ابلكيشن احترافي يلبي أعلى معايير الجودة، فإن شركة شوك سباركس هي الخيار الأمثل. تتميز شوك سباركس بخبرتها الطويلة وفريقها المتميز من المتخصصين في تصميم وتطوير التطبيقات الذكية، بما يتناسب مع احتياجات عملك ورغبات جمهورك المستهدف. تقدم الشركة حلول تصميم متكاملة تضمن لك تجربة تطبيق مميزة تجذب العملاء وتحقق النجاح المنشود. تواصل مع شوك سباركس الآن للبدء في رحلة تصميم تطبيق احترافي يساعد في نمو أعمالك. تواصل معنا الان
الأسئلة الشائعة حول كيفية تصميم ابلكيشن احترافي
1. ما هي تكلفة تصميم ابلكيشن احترافي؟
تختلف تكلفة تصميم ابلكيشن احترافي بناءً على عدة عوامل، منها تعقيد التطبيق، عدد الميزات المطلوبة، ونوع التقنية المستخدمة (Native أو Cross-platform). تتراوح التكلفة عادة بين عدة آلاف إلى عشرات الآلاف من الدولارات حسب حجم المشروع وميزانيته.
2. كم من الوقت يستغرق تصميم ابلكيشن احترافي؟
مدة تصميم وتطوير التطبيق تعتمد على حجم وتعقيد المشروع. قد يستغرق تطبيق بسيط ما بين شهرين إلى أربعة أشهر، بينما التطبيقات الأكثر تعقيدًا قد تتطلب ستة أشهر أو أكثر لإتمامها بشكل كامل.
3. هل يجب أن يكون لديّ فكرة واضحة قبل بدء تصميم الأبلكيشن؟
نعم، من المهم أن تكون لديك فكرة واضحة وأهداف محددة للتطبيق. هذه الرؤية تساعد فريق التصميم والتطوير على تنفيذ فكرة التطبيق بالشكل الذي يلبي احتياجات الجمهور المستهدف ويسهم في تحقيق أهدافك.
4. ما هي أفضل التقنيات لتطوير ابلكيشن متعدد المنصات؟
تقنيات مثل Flutter وReact Native تعتبر من أفضل الخيارات لتطوير التطبيقات المتعددة المنصات، حيث تتيح لك تطوير تطبيق يعمل على نظامي iOS وAndroid بنفس الوقت، مما يقلل من تكلفة التطوير ووقت التنفيذ.
5. ما هو الفرق بين واجهة المستخدم (UI) وتجربة المستخدم (UX) في تصميم الأبلكيشن؟
واجهة المستخدم (UI) تشير إلى تصميم المكونات المرئية للتطبيق مثل الأزرار والألوان والشاشات، في حين أن تجربة المستخدم (UX) تركز على كيفية تفاعل المستخدم مع التطبيق، مثل سهولة التنقل وسلاسة الاستخدام. كلاهما يلعب دورًا حيويًا في كيفية تصميم أبلكيشن احترافي.
6. هل يجب اختبار التطبيق قبل إطلاقه؟
نعم، يُعتبر اختبار التطبيق أمرًا ضروريًا قبل الإطلاق للتأكد من خلوه من الأخطاء ولضمان أداء مميز على مختلف الأجهزة. يساهم الاختبار في تحسين التطبيق بناءً على ملاحظات المستخدمين، مما يؤدي إلى تجربة أفضل للمستخدم النهائي.
7. كيف يمكنني تحسين ترتيب تطبيقي في متاجر التطبيقات؟
يمكنك تحسين ترتيب التطبيق من خلال تحسين متجر التطبيقات (ASO)، والذي يتضمن تحسين عنوان التطبيق، واستخدام الكلمات المفتاحية المناسبة، وكتابة وصف جذاب. كما يفضل تشجيع المستخدمين على تقييم التطبيق ومشاركة آرائهم لتحسين ترتيبه وجذب المزيد من التحميلات.